Electric City Brew Fest
We are going to be holding a first time event (at least for us!) called the Electric City Brew Fest. It will be held at the BEST WESTERN PLUS Heritage Inn in Great Falls on April 2nd (next weekend). We will have around 25 micro's and we have four great Montana breweries coming up along with other micro beers. Tickets are $25 with two free beer tickets included in that price. After those two beers are 3 dollars each. We will have 4 or 5 different food vendors set up selling their food during the event. The Brew Fest runs from 5pm - 11pm with music starting at 6pm. Come out and support your local breweries and enjoy some fantastic beers! We want a great turnout so we can make this an every year event. Thank you for your support and we hope to see some of you there.
Call the Heritage Inn with questions: 406-761-1900
